## Lunch at the Fernwell Canteen

Good news: our canteen on Level 2 is shared with Pallas Robotics next door, so expect friendly queues around noon. Your badge gets you in on our side; the connecting door to their atrium stays locked. If you're hosting a Pallas guest for lunch, use the shared-entry code below.

staff pass of taduf-yahig = bdg-BPNIR-70343

### Pagination Basics

New to supporting the Driftwell public API? Customers often ask why results "stop" at 100 items — that's our page size cap. Point them to the cursor parameter; offsets aren't supported anymore. You can reproduce their queries against the sandbox yourself, which is honestly the fastest way to debug. Sandbox calls authenticate with the shared support key below.

API key for taduf-yahif: qvz11-nMDtAWg6H2u

**Ticket #PAR-committee — RateScout vault locked**

Hey on-call — the RateScout parity checker can't pull its scraper credentials because the Brimvault store sealed itself after last night's node restart. Comparisons for the Harlowe property group are stale as a result. Nothing's broken beyond the seal; you just need to unseal manually before the 06:00 sweep. Use the recovery passphrase noted directly below this line.

strongbox words: oliael-gilax-lamael

## Ferngate Environments — Inventory Reconciliation Job

Quick note for release managers: the reconciliation job runs nightly in prod but hourly in staging, so don't panic if staging counts churn. Hold releases while a run is in flight — it locks the stock tables. The job reads its settings at startup, shown below.

config for tagaf-bawif:
[norok]
host = norok.ordinworks.local
user = norok_svc
database = norok_prod

## Rate Limiting — Gatehouse API Gateway

Default: 200 req/min per service token, burst 50. Limits enforced at the edge tier; overrides require a signed config change and expire after 30 days. 429 responses include retry hints. Never raise limits during an active incident without approval from the gateway owners. Current override registry and audit log are maintained internally.

dashboard of yahaf-kawep = https://grafana.nelvrocorp.internal/spaces/projects/spaces/364313bfe15e